
A Russian missile strike hit the training ground of one of the mechanized brigades of the Ukrainian Ground Forces, where training exercises were underway. The attack was confirmed by the press service of the Ground Forces.
Thanks to timely safety measures following the air raid alert, large-scale losses were avoided. However, there are confirmed casualties and injuries. All those affected are receiving qualified medical assistance.
As of 19:30, reports indicated three servicemembers killed and 14 wounded.
According to Ground Forces spokesperson Vitalii Sarantsev, the strike was likely carried out with an Iskander-M missile. “This is a temporary training site; troops are not stationed there permanently. A few minutes before the strike, personnel managed to disperse and take cover. Unfortunately, some servicemembers ignored safety protocols — most of the casualties were among them,” he said during a national telethon.
The Ground Forces Command extended condolences to the families and loved ones of the fallen. A special commission has been formed to investigate the incident, and law enforcement is working at the site.
Additional security measures are being implemented to protect personnel in the event of further missile or air attacks.
